Yesterday, we gathered in Santiago for another IxDF Santo Domingo meetup, this time diving into one of the most common challenges in our field: "How can designers and developers collaborate without losing patience… or the integrity of the design?" Thanks to Robert Fermin Marcelino Camilo from Blue Coding, we explored what developers really value in design handoffs, how design systems can simplify the development process, and practical ways to improve communication between our disciplines. The session sparked open conversations about real-world workflows, challenges, and opportunities to work better together. It was also a reminder of what makes this community special: people from different cities, including those who traveled from Santo Domingo, coming together to share, learn, and grow. Special thanks to Leonardo Jimenez, who suggested this session and made the connection possible, and to everyone who showed up to make it another meaningful gathering. A lot of people have actually used IxDF to successfully pivot into UX design, especially those coming from non-design backgrounds like marketing, development, teaching, or even HR. The key thing is they didn’t just rely on watching videos or finishing courses. They took the theory and started applying it in side projects, rebirth challenges, internships, freelance gigs, or personal UX case studies. IxDF gives a strong foundation in design thinking, usability, interaction models, and more which helps them sound confident and structured in interviews. Some even paired it with free tools like Figma and community projects on sites like ADPList or UX Collective to build real world credibility. The ones who succeeded usually talked about how they used IxDF to shape their problem solving mindset and backed it up with a decent portfolio and storytelling. So yeah, it’s totally been done but it works best when you treat IxDF as the base, not the whole strategy.
